Weather in September

The first month of the autumn, September, is still a hot month in Orange City, Florida, with temperature in the range of an average high of 88.2°F (31.2°C) and an average low of 74.1°F (23.4°C).

Temperature

September's advent denotes a minor fluctuation in the average high-temperature to a still hot 88.2°F (31.2°C) from August's 91.2°F (32.9°C). September nights observe an average temperature dip to a moderately hot 74.1°F (23.4°C).

Heat index

The heat index in September is appraised at an extremely hot 104°F (40°C). Special measures are necessary to avoid heat cramps and heat exhaustion. Persistent activity could result in heatstroke.
Understanding the heat index involves considering values for shaded locales with light wind. With exposure to direct sunshine, the heat index could climb by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'apparent temperature' or 'real feel', gauges the sensation of temperature factoring in the air's moisture content. Factors including metabolic differences, physical activity, and clothing are additional elements that influence the individual's temperature experience. Consider that direct sun exposure can intensify the felt heat, adding potentially 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ees to the heat index. Heat index values are quite important for children. Young ones are generally more prone to risk than adults due to their reduced ability to sweat. Their large skin surface area relative to their diminutive bodies and elevated heat production from their activities further enhance this risk.
Through perspiration, the body has a natural mechanism to eliminate excessive heat via sweat evaporation. Heightened relative humidity interferes with the body's usual cooling mechanism by reducing evaporation, subsequently decreasing the body's cooling rate and increasing the sensation of heat. Overheating dangers loom when the body's heat release mechanisms are overshadowed by excessive gain.

Humidity

The months with the highest humidity in Orange City, Florida, are August and September, with an average relative humidity of 77%.

Rainfall

In Orange City, during September, the rain falls for 23 days and regularly aggregates up to 4.33" (110mm) of prec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 196.6 rainfall days, and 36.54" (928m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

In September, the average length of the day is 12h and 19min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 7:03 am and sunset at 7:46 pm. On the last day of September, sunrise is at 7:18 am and sunset at 7:11 pm EDT.

Sunshine

The average sunshine in September in Orange City is 8.9h.

UV index

In Orange City, Florida, the average daily maximum UV index in September is 6. A UV Index value of 6 to 7 symbolizes a high health vulnerability from exposure to the Sun's U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: In September, an average UV index of 6 transforms into the following instructions:
Take precautions and utilize sun safety practices. Protection against skin and eye damage is required. Avoid direct exposure to the Sun between 10 a.m. and 4 p.m., the peak period for UV radiation, noting that objects like parasols or canopies might not offer complete sun protection. A hat with a broad brim is indispensable, filtering out up to half of UV rays.
